My best accuracy is with the faster burning powder. AA2105, RL10x. For a little more velocity I like IMR3031 and AA2230 and AA2460 all with a 55 grain bullet. My favorite is a Hornady 55 grain soft point.

I just bought the S&K scout scope mount for a 93 Mauser. It was a no brainer getting it on but it required some tinkering to get it aligned with the barrel. It uses the rear sight base to mount it to the gun.
